How you’ll make an impact in this role
  • Troubleshoots complex system failures, installs electrical upgrades, and proposes long-term component strategies aimed at maximizing facility cost savings.
  • Authoring and executes preventative maintenance schedules and monthly reports to ensure all electrical infrastructure complies with NFPA, NEC, and TJC codes.
  • Responds to after-hours safety emergencies and develops departmental contingency protocols for power outages while maintaining tools, vehicles, and PPE safety standards.
  • Coordinates energy management systems and potentially travels across a defined region as a dedicated technician to perform multi-site electrical services and billing tasks.
  • Serves as the technical Subject Matter Expert (SME) for lower-level electricians, leads department orientations for new hires, and manages high-level special projects.
